Head to head by decade

Decade Brazil Lithuania Difference Ahead
1970s 0 0 0 β€”
1980s 0 0 0 β€”
1990s 0.2095 0.0393 0.1702 Brazil
2000s 0.9095 0.6762 0.2333 Brazil
2010s 0.9167 0.8738 0.0429 Brazil

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
